Battery Backed Real-Time Clock
The Model 743 uses a battery backed read-time clock. This section provides safety infor-
mation for handling lithium batteries. This section also provides information on the timers
used in the Model 743.
WARNING: Lithium batteries can explode if mistreated. Do not
put lithium batteries in fires or try to recharge or
disassemble them. Replace lithium batteries only with
Matsushita Electric BR-1616 three-volt lithium
batteries (HP part number 1420-0525)! Use of any
other battery can cause fire or explosion.
The battery-backed clock is implemented in the I/O controller ASIC. Once power is
applied to the system board, the battery-backed clock time is read by the operating system
only during system initialization. Once the operating system is booted, real time is kept
using the timer built into the CPU. The battery-backed real-time clock is updated by the
operating system only when the user explicitly requests it. Table 2-19 lists the Real-time
clock speciļ¬cation.
Table 2-19 Real-Time Clock Speciļ¬cations
Resolution:
1 second
Battery Type:
Lithium
Battery Life:
Power off: 6 months
Power on, 10 years
